The Rapid Structural Drying Process: How Our Team Can Help

When you call us for rapid structural drying services, our team will spring into action. We’ll assess the damage, extract water, and use specialized equipment to dry your home. The process typically takes 3-5 days, but our team will work tirelessly to ensure everything is done efficiently and effectively.

Step 1: Assessment and Water Extraction

Our technicians will arrive at your property and assess the damage. They’ll use specialized equipment to extract as much water as possible from the affected area.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and setting the stage for the drying process. Our team uses powerful water extraction pumps and wet vacuums to remove water quickly and efficiently.

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ification

After water extraction, our team will use advanced equipment, such as desiccant dehumidifiers and axial fans, to dry your home. These machines work tirelessly to remove excess moisture from the air, speeding up the drying process and reducing water damage. Our technicians will monitor the equipment and adjust settings as needed to ensure best results.

Step 3: Monitoring and Verification

Our team will continuously monitor the drying process, ensuring that your home is safe and dry. They’ll use specialized equipment to verify that the moisture levels are within a safe range, and make any necessary adjustments to the equipment. This step is critical in preventing further damage and ensuring your home is safe to inhabit.

Step 4: Equipment Removal and Cleaning

Once the drying process is complete, our team will remove the equipment and conduct a thorough cleaning of the affected area. This includes disposing of any contaminated materials and sanitizing the space to prevent mold and mildew growth.

Rapid Structural Drying Cost In Woodbranch, TX

The cost of rapid structural drying services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Woodbranch, TX.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will provide a customized estimate after assessing the dam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, amount of water extracted
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Monitoring and Verification $200 – $1,000 Number of visits, equipment used
Equipment Removal and Cleaning $300 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
More Services (Mold Remediation, etc.) $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, type of services required
Free Estimate and Consultation Free Initial assessment and consultation

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ment by our team. We offer free estimates and consultations to help you understand the costs involved.

Common Questions About Rapid Structural Drying

Q: Will I need to replace my drywall and flooring after a flood?

A: Not necessarily. If the water damage is caught early, our team can dry and restore your drywall and flooring. But, if the damage is extensive, replacement may be necessary. Our team will assess the situation and provide a customized solution to meet your needs. We use specialized equipment and techniques to dry and restore your home, saving you time and money.

Q: Can I use a wet/dry vacuum to remove water from my home?

A: No. While a wet/dry vacuum can be helpful in removing surface water, it’s not designed for large-scale water extraction. Our team uses industrial-strength equipment and techniques to remove water quickly and efficiently, reducing further damage.

Q: How long will it take to dry my home?

A: The drying process typically takes 3-5 days, but it dep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will work tirelessly to ensure everything is done efficiently and effectively. We’ll monitor the drying process and make any necessary adjustments to ensure best results.

Q: Do I need to move out of my home during the drying process?

A: No, but it’s recommended that you stay away from the affected area until the drying process is complete. Our team will ensure that your home is safe and dry before you return. We’ll also provide you with a clear timeline and updates on the drying process, so you can plan accordingly.
